What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Game Engine Programmer position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Game Engine Programmer, you need strong skills in C++ or C#, computer graphics, mathematics, and a bachelor's degree in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with industry-standard engines like Unreal or Unity, version control systems (e.g., Git), and sometimes specialized certifications in game development tools are highly beneficial. Effective problem-solving, teamwork, and the ability to communicate complex technical concepts clearly are standout soft skills in this role. These competencies are critical for building robust and efficient game engines that support creative teams and deliver high-quality gaming experiences.

What is a Game Engine Programmer job?

A Game Engine Programmer is responsible for developing and optimizing the core technology that powers video games. They work on rendering, physics, memory management, and other low-level systems to ensure the engine runs efficiently. Their job involves writing and maintaining engine code, debugging performance issues, and implementing new features to support game development. They often collaborate with other programmers, artists, and designers to ensure the engine meets the technical and creative needs of the project.

What are some typical challenges faced by Game Engine Programmers, and how can they be addressed?

Game Engine Programmers often encounter challenges like optimizing for performance across multiple platforms, integrating new features without breaking existing systems, and troubleshooting complex bugs that can impact gameplay. Addressing these challenges requires a mix of strong debugging skills, continuous learning of new technologies and industry standards, and effective collaboration with other developers and artists. Open communication and regular code reviews within the team help catch issues early and promote best practices. Additionally, staying updated with the latest optimization techniques and hardware advancements ensures that the engine remains competitive and efficient. Embracing a problem-solving mindset and being proactive in seeking feedback are key to managing the ever-evolving technical landscape of game development.
